The FBI has issued an alert about a growing crypto scam scheme known as âPig Butchering.â This type of fraud uses psychological manipulation tactics to convince victims to invest in fake cryptocurrencies.
đHow Pig Butchering Scams Work
Scammers use social media and dating apps to establish relationships with their targets, gaining their trust by creating a false personal connection. They then pose as investment experts or cryptocurrency traders and convince victims to invest in fraudulent crypto platforms.
đManipulation tactics
Scammers use several tactics to keep victims engaged:
âąâ â They show fake earnings in the victims' accounts.
âąâ â They offer promises of high returns.
âąâ â They establish a personal and emotional relationship with the victims.
đConsequences
Once victims attempt to withdraw funds or make transactions, the scammers disappear, leaving them without access to their money.
đPrecautions
To avoid falling for these scams, it is important to:
âąâ â Research the investment platform before committing.
âąâ â Do not provide personal or financial information to strangers.
âąâ â Be wary of promises of high returns without risk.
âąâ â Verify the legitimacy of the platform and investment experts.
